Your Opinion: Veiled contributions create practical problems

Dear Editor:

I have been practicing law in Cole County for 29 years. As a trial lawyer, I have appeared in front of Judge Pat Joyce numerous times for motions and hearings. I have won some and lost some, but I always know that she will listen to the arguments and rule according to the facts and law. Because of that, I am one of the local attorneys that has contributed money to her campaign.

Since most of Judge Joyce's contributions have come from the local Bar, it is likely my opposing counsel will have given to her campaign as well. If not, opposing counsel can decide to have her disqualified from any case I am in.

If Brian Stumpe is elected, how can any lawyer or party know when to disqualify him, since we don't know the true source of the massive amount of money being used to smear Judge Joyce and buy this election?
